Welcome to Serious Pie

Tom Douglas’ new pizzeria, Serious Pie, is a warm, intimate space with tumbled stone tiles on the walls, a lofty timber frame ceiling hung with black wrought iron chandeliers, and dramatic slabs of natural stone framing an apple-wood burning oven. During daytime hours, diners can view the bread bakers pulling rustic loaves of bread from our French bread baking ovens.

Located around the corner from the Dahlia Lounge, Serious Pie developed as a natural extension of our expanded bread bakery, which produces bread for all the Tom Douglas’ Restaurants and for wholesale and retail sales. Therefore, the “Pie” is a pizzeria with a bread baker’s soul. Tom’s vision of the perfect pie, a simple but “serious” pie, is brought to life on this blistered crust, lightly textured but with just enough structure and bite, and with exactly the right amount of “serious” toppings like our own sausage and pancetta, as well as foraged mushrooms, local clams, and farmers market produce.

A short list of starters featuring salads, wood roasted fruits and vegetables, cured meats and cheeses, and desserts of Old Chatham ricotta cannoli and vanilla mascarpone are available. A small, but serious, beer and wine list round out Serious Pie’s menu of 5 or 6 seasonally changing pizzas.
